Current Focus Areas in Racine
-
Parent Engagement / Parent Grade Leads
Through programs like Parent Grade-Level Leads and Lunch & Learns, we’re working to create spaces for families to understand local education data, advocate for their children, and build meaningful connections with schools and each other.
-
First in the Family
Our First in the Family (FIF) pilot program is connecting high school students who will be the first in their family to attend college with resources, mentors, and a supportive peer community to help them succeed.
-
FAST FAFSA
FAST FAFSA provides free, personalized support to students and families navigating the financial aid process. We partner with schools, counselors, and volunteers to increase FAFSA completion and unlock pathways to higher education.
